New Showbiz Analysis

Spider-Man Tech is a technical documentary that prioritizes the laws of physics and genetic biology over social commentary. The content is designed to explain the mechanics of Peter Parker's powers rather than explore human identity or diverse experiences. Since the film functions as an educational study of superhuman enhancement, it lacks the narrative structure to address social hierarchies. The focus remains entirely on the scientific explanation of a singular character's traits. Ultimately, the work does not attempt to challenge cultural norms or represent diverse identities, resulting in a narrow scope that favors scientific theory over social representation.

Official Synopsis

This documentary discuss all the laws of physics , genetic biology and reflexis which Peter Parker (Spiderman) uses and how he become so powerful dispite of having comparatively weak body.
